On October 9, 2025, the Government of Ontario held new immigration draws under the Ontario Immigrant Nominee Program (OINP), issuing 1,680 invitations to apply (ITAs) across three Employer Job Offer (EJO) streams. These draws mark one of the most active selection rounds of the year, targeting candidates in key labour market sectors such as healthcare and early childhood education.
Employer Job Offer: Foreign Worker Stream (EJO FW)
Ontario conducted two draws under the Employer Job Offer: Foreign Worker Stream, issuing a total of 695 invitations. 671 ITAs were sent through a targeted draw for health occupations and early childhood educators and assistants, and an additional 24 ITAs were issued through the Regional Economic Development through Immigration (REDI) initiative. These invitations highlight Ontario’s ongoing focus on attracting skilled workers to fill critical labour shortages in healthcare and early learning fields.
Employer Job Offer: International Student Stream (EJO IS)
The province also ran two draws under the Employer Job Offer: International Student Stream, issuing 810 invitations in total. 757 invitations went to candidates with backgrounds in healthcare or early childhood education, and 53 invitations were issued to REDI candidates. This stream continues to create a pathway for international graduates from Ontario post-secondary institutions to remain in the province and contribute to its workforce.
Employer Job Offer: In-Demand Skills Stream (EJO IDS)
In the Employer Job Offer: In-Demand Skills Stream, Ontario invited 175 candidates. 162 ITAs were issued to healthcare professionals, and 13 ITAs went to candidates under the REDI initiative. The In-Demand Skills Stream targets workers in occupations that are difficult to fill locally, further supporting Ontario’s regional development priorities.
Total Invitations in 2025
With these latest draws, Ontario has issued invitations to 10,479 candidates in 2025 across all Employer Job Offer categories. This figure underscores the province’s continued commitment to addressing workforce needs through targeted immigration pathways.
